Overview

Pickens is a small town in the state of Mississippi with a population of 1,281. The cost of living is low making it one of the most affordable places to live in the US. Pickens has a hot summer and mild winter climate.

Social and Economic Statistics of Pickens, MS

Employment and Income Pickens Mississippi United States
Per Capita Income $15,090 $23,075 $32,693
Median Household Income $29,145 $43,206 $65,483
Unemployment Rate 8.7% 7.8% 5.7%
Poverty Rate 23.9% 19.4% 10.5%
